This is my brother Irving Kleinmann with his wife Ester. They are the ones sitting. My aunt, my mother's sister, is the one standing, wearing a hat. Right beside her is her husband, whose family name was Friedman. The photo was taken in the USA but I don?t know when exactly.

My brother Nabel was born in 1900. In 1929 he went to America and worked as a servant. There he changed his name to Irving. He worked as a manager after World War II. He was married to Ester who was born in New York in 1912. She died in 1999 in Florida. Irving died from Parkinson's disease in 1986, also in Florida.
